INVENTORY OF HAZARDOUS MATERIALS
The Inventory Of Hazardous Materials (IHM) Is A Document That Identifies, Locates, And Quantifies All Potentially Hazardous Materials Onboard A Vessel In Accordance With IMO Resolution MEPC.269(68)
The Imo Assembly In Nov-dec 2005 A.981(24) Legal Binding With MEPC To Create A New Instrument For Ship Recycling To Facilitate Safe And Environmentally Sound Recycling
Currently, ship recycling and inventory of hazardous material are governed by two regulations:
1. Honk Kong Convention
IMO Adopted HKC In 2009 For Safe Sound Environmentally Ship Recycling ,The Conference Which Was held In Honkong ,China From 11 To 15 May 2009
